12584251562317578 is an even composite number. It is composed of seven dist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of two thousand, five hundred ninety-two divisors.

Prime factorization of 12584251562317578:

2 × 32 × 113 × 132 × 172 × 192 × 313

(2 × 3 × 3 × 11 × 11 × 11 × 13 × 13 × 17 × 17 × 19 × 19 × 31 × 31 × 31)
